WebAs a Military Working Dog Handler, you'll work with K-9 units and be responsible for training and caring for dogs, both at home and abroad, supporting missions and daily law enforcement. Military Working Dogs search for narcotic drugs or explosives and work with their human counterparts to neutralize threats in law enforcement operations. WebThe Army provides childcare to working Soldiers and families. Daycare centers on base are open Monday through Friday during typical working hours. Some bases also offer in-home and off-base options. Off-Base Housing Depending on your situation, you may have the option to live off base.
